Frequently Asked Questions about the 90813 ZIP Code
How much are Studio apartments in 90813?
There are currently 955 Studio Apartments in 90813 with rent ranges from $1,095 to $4,056 with an average price of $2,165.
What is the current price range for One Bedroom 90813 Apartments for rent?
Today's rental pricing for One Bedroom Apartments in 90813 ranges from $685 to $7,037 with an average monthly rent of $2,712.
What does renting a Two Bedroom Apartment in 90813 cost?
The monthly rent prices of Two Bedroom Apartments currently available in 90813 range from $1,700 to $10,208. Today's average rental price for Two Bedrooms here is $3,487.
How expensive are 90813 Three Bedroom Apartments?
There are currently 280 Three Bedroom Apartments listings available in 90813 on ApartmentHomeLiving.com. The pricing ranges from $1,295 to $9,350 - averaging $4,013 for the location.
